Duduzile Zuma-Sambudla Reveals Her Birth Country After Years of Speculation

Duduzile Zuma-Sambudla recently shared a heartfelt message after visiting Mozambique, describing the country as a welcoming and peaceful place. She highlighted the strong bond that exists between Mozambique and South Africa, emphasizing the warmth and friendliness she experienced during her stay.

On social media, Zuma expressed her gratitude for the kind reception she received in her birth country. She mentioned that the love and respect shown by the people in Mozambique reflect the long-standing relationship between the two nations. To illustrate her point, she posted pictures of the flags of Mozambique and South Africa along with her message, which read that Mozambique is a safe place filled with love for South Africans.

Her comments come at a time when regional cooperation and cross-border relations are often discussed in the public arena. Many people are interested in how neighboring countries work together and how safe it is for travelers moving between them. Zuma’s words offered a positive outlook, emphasizing unity, friendship, and mutual respect between Mozambique and South Africa.

The relationship between the two countries has deep roots. Over the years, they have maintained strong diplomatic, economic, and cultural ties. Many people frequently travel between the two nations for work, tourism, visiting family, or business. These connections help strengthen the bond between the peoples of both countries and have grown over generations.

Zuma’s message also reflected her personal connection to Mozambique, referring to it as her birthplace and expressing appreciation for the hospitality she received. Her social media post quickly gained attention, with many supporters praising her kind words and the positive image she shared of Mozambique. Some saw her message as a reminder of the importance of regional unity and celebrating the shared history and friendship of Southern African countries.

Though her statement was brief, it resonated with many followers who saw it as a sign of goodwill. Her focus on peace, love, and safety served as a reminder of the value of friendship and cooperation between neighboring nations. As discussions around regional integration continue, Zuma’s words contribute to the ongoing effort to build stronger relationships and foster mutual respect among the countries of Southern Africa.
